AI语音SDK在语音助手应用中的优化技巧

随着人工智能技术的飞速发展,语音助手已经成为了我们生活中不可或缺的一部分。而AI语音SDK作为语音助手的核心技术,其性能的优劣直接影响到用户体验。本文将从一位资深AI语音开发者的视角,为大家分享一些AI语音SDK在语音助手应用中的优化技巧。

故事的主人公是一位名叫李阳的AI语音开发者。李阳自从大学毕业后,一直致力于语音识别和语音合成领域的研究。在他的职业生涯中,他曾参与过多款语音助手产品的开发,对AI语音SDK在语音助手应用中的优化有着丰富的经验。

一、降低唤醒词误报率

唤醒词是语音助手的核心功能之一,它能够让我们轻松地唤醒语音助手。然而,在实际应用中,唤醒词的误报率一直是一个令人头疼的问题。李阳认为,降低唤醒词误报率可以从以下几个方面入手:

  1. 优化唤醒词模型

唤醒词模型是识别唤醒词的关键,李阳建议在模型训练时,尽量使用真实的用户语音数据,并保证数据的多样性和覆盖面。此外,还可以尝试使用深度学习技术,提高唤醒词模型的准确率。


  1. 调整唤醒词长度

唤醒词的长度对误报率有一定影响。一般来说,较长的唤醒词误报率较低,但用户输入的难度也会增加。因此,在优化过程中,需要根据实际应用场景,找到唤醒词长度与误报率之间的平衡点。


  1. 限制唤醒词上下文

唤醒词的上下文信息也会影响误报率。李阳建议,在语音助手应用中,可以设置一些限制条件,如唤醒词必须出现在特定的语境下,以降低误报率。

二、提高语音识别准确率

语音识别是语音助手的核心功能之一,其准确率直接影响到用户体验。以下是一些提高语音识别准确率的优化技巧:

  1. 优化语音数据预处理

语音数据预处理是语音识别的基础,李阳建议在预处理过程中,对噪声进行过滤,提高语音质量。此外,还可以尝试使用语音增强技术,进一步优化语音数据。


  1. 优化声学模型

声学模型是语音识别的关键,李阳建议在模型训练时,使用大规模的语音数据,并采用深度学习技术,提高声学模型的准确率。


  1. 优化语言模型

语言模型负责理解用户语音中的语义,李阳建议在语言模型训练时,使用大量真实用户对话数据,并采用迁移学习技术,提高语言模型的准确率。

三、提升语音合成流畅度

语音合成是语音助手输出的声音,其流畅度直接影响到用户体验。以下是一些提升语音合成流畅度的优化技巧:

  1. 优化语音合成模型

语音合成模型是语音合成的基础,李阳建议在模型训练时,使用高质量的语音数据,并采用深度学习技术,提高语音合成模型的流畅度。


  1. 调整语速和语调

语速和语调是影响语音合成流畅度的关键因素。李阳建议在优化过程中,根据实际应用场景,调整语音合成模型的语速和语调,使其更加自然。


  1. 优化语音断句策略

语音断句策略对语音合成流畅度有重要影响。李阳建议在优化过程中,采用先进的语音断句技术,提高语音合成的流畅度。

四、降低语音助手功耗

降低语音助手的功耗是提高用户体验的重要方面。以下是一些降低语音助手功耗的优化技巧:

  1. 优化算法

算法优化是降低功耗的关键。李阳建议在优化过程中,针对语音识别、语音合成等关键功能,采用低功耗算法,降低语音助手功耗。


  1. 优化硬件

硬件优化也是降低功耗的重要手段。李阳建议在硬件设计时,选择低功耗的处理器和存储器,降低语音助手的功耗。


  1. 优化软件

软件优化也是降低功耗的重要途径。李阳建议在软件设计时,尽量减少不必要的计算和资源占用,降低语音助手的功耗。

总结

AI语音SDK在语音助手应用中的优化是一项复杂而细致的工作。李阳通过多年的实践经验,总结了一些优化技巧,包括降低唤醒词误报率、提高语音识别准确率、提升语音合成流畅度、降低语音助手功耗等。这些优化技巧对于提高语音助手用户体验具有重要意义。希望本文能够为从事AI语音开发的同行提供一些参考和借鉴。

猜你喜欢:AI问答助手